Morning News


Jan.15   Gaza     Israeli Gaza City raid kills 16
  Hamas leaders have declared a 3-day mourning period after an Israeli raid on eastern Gaza City left at least 17 dead


  Kenya   Rivals clash over speaker   Round 2 of the contentious battle for political control began as the country's parliament met to select a house speaker

  New York Citigroup's $9.8bn sub-prime loss  The banking giant has reported a $9.83bn net loss for the last 3 months of 2007 caused by a $18.1bn exposure to bad mortgage debt

  Lebanon U.S. Embassy car blast 'kills four'  An explosion ripped through the vehicle as it traveled along a coastal highway north of Beirut, killing 4 Lebanese civilian bystanders

  Melbourne Federer rolls in Aussie opener  Top-ranked is routing Hartfield of Argentina 6-0, 6-3, 6-0 to open his quest of a third consecutive Australian Open title

Day News


  Kenya   Opposition wins two posts
  Opposition party candidates were elected as the house speaker of parliament and deputy speaker in the third round of voting


  U. S. Midwest   Romney claims Michigan 'victory'  Republican Mitt Romney has claimed a win in the state's presidential primary, beating rival Senator John McCain

  Japan   Asian stocks plunge  The Nikkei 225 stock index fell 355.45 points, or 2.54%, to 13,617.18 points on the Tokyo Stock Exchange

  Kenya Kenya braced for wave of protests  Opposition activists are set to begin 3 days of banned mass rallies across the country against the disputed presidential election result

  San Francisco Bay Area Apple announces ultra-thin laptop  Apple CEO Steve Jobs has unveiled the world's thinnest laptop, called the MacBook Air, which is 0.76 inches (1.93cm) at its thickest point

Evening News


  Sri Lanka   Blast hits bus, kills 23 Map of Buttala Sri Lanka
  More than 50 were wounded in a pair of attacks in southern Sri Lanka. Police believe the attacks were engineered by Tamil Tiger rebels


  Melbourne Henin, Nadal roll into third round  Rafael Nadal honed some of the weapons he aims to use to end Federer's domination at the Australian Open
